Position: Automation Engineer (Cybersecurity)

Essential functions:

The following functions can be expected the IACS Cybersecurity Engineer position:

Anticipates complex internal and external business issues with impact on the organization and can recommend innovative program and/or program solutions.

Resolves technical issues related to networks, login schemes, certificates, keeps the manufacturing activities running by addressing urgent and long-term issues.

Re-design and trouble-shoot problems on Cybersecurity equipment (network switches, routers, firewalls, servers and networked automation components) and effect solutions.

Implement improvements in processes, methods, and production controls for manufacturing systems and set up new or existing equipment. Whether new or retrofitted, always trying to improve the safety and cybersecurity of equipment.

Generates and/or leads the development of new ideas and tests new techniques.

Ensure new processes and products meet requirements as defined by Product Engineering/Quality departments. Improves existing work practices and supplement capabilities with new and improved process control.

Identify, design, and assist in purchasing equipment for development of manufacturing processes.

Evaluate vendor proposals and capabilities.

Participate in new product design and development reviews, FMEA, failure investigations, design control activities, and training of personnel.

Creates financial justifications for new equipment that will increase capacities, reliability and/or quality. Utilizes lessons learned from previous events and make some and/or provide advice on decisions accordingly. Implements Lean manufacturing principles and practices throughout the operation and importance of 5S and sustaining good working practices. Creates visual work instructions for new or existing procedures.

Development and deployment of digital manufacturing technology and agile automation production system solutions into a global manufacturing facility. Manage and lead the automation and digitalization efforts for all of manufacturing. Provide training and develop operators/maintenance techs, monitor progression, facilitate, and coach employees through special projects.

Minimum Qualifications:

The requirements listed below are representative of the education, knowledge, skill and / or ability required.
EducationB
achelors in Engineering/Information Technology/Computer Science (Electrical Engineering preferred).
Previous

Experience:

7 years of relevant experience.
Additional Requirements:Experience in configuring and troubleshoot ethernet networks and industrial control components on the network.

Experience setting Firewall rules, working in Active directory, Setting up VLANs across a network.  xperience in Certificate based communication protocols and setting up CA type Certificates. Experience working with automation systems and PLCs (Siemens S7 preferred).Industrial experience with installation and maintaining PLC's, HMI's, plant networks, servers, and related equipment.

Desirable experience with Siemens S7, TIA Portal, Allen Bradley SLC & Control Logix.

Understanding of industrial communication protocols such as Profinet, Ethernet I/P, and Modbus TCP.Ability to proficiently communicate ideas and concepts, developing the ability to persuade and influence others as needed, explaining why things are done the way they are within a broader organizational context.
